Microsoft 365 is used across the entire University of Kentucky campus. It is serving as a turn-key solution for many technology needs. Using this Microsoft service allows the university to have access to modern technology services which allows students and organizations to focus more on their areas of study and research.

  • The biggest impact would have to be time. 365 has saved us the time and labor involved with setting up, building and hosting our own web services.
  • The Team services is a better way to communicate in that keeps the conversation going over long periods of time.
The wider adoption of Slack by users is hard to compete with. Slack is integrated into far more services and apps than Teams and that makes it a better service. Teams would be a better product if its API was used by more third-party services and Microsoft did not force users into its ecosystem.
Having access to SharePoint groups is particularly useful as our research is divided into many teams, time frames, and topics. In SharePoint we can collaborate and communicate on our work as a team very effectively. The integration of SharePoint Groups into other services helps to save us time in setting the same group up multiple times.
